The Junior Associate position provides the opportunity to learn about and become involved with culture marketing initiatives in the entertainment industry. The company is a fast paced marketing firm, with nationally recognized cutting edge clients. We are looking for energetic, self-motivated individuals who want to grow with us. You must be computer savvy and have excellent communication skills and the ability to work in a faced paced environment, in addition to knowledge of Los Angeles area. This position is considered a marketing training position and reports directly to the management team. It involves working on a rotating schedule in all departments within GRACE at whatever capacity is required for that time period.
This is an in-office position, which occasional availability to work at home 1-2 days a week, depending on the needs of the team or events. Some travel is required.
General Job Description:
• Assisting with third party event logistics including: scheduling bartenders, ordering ice, ordering liquor, coordinating infrastructure deliveries and pick-ups, attending walkthroughs or meetings when appropriate, confirming insurance requirements, etc.
• Appropriately assisting on site at events facilitating other event related needs including: managing bartenders, quality control and breakdown of event, obtaining event photographs as required
• Handling event follow up including: processing event related invoices, creating post event reports, searching for post event media mentions, etc.
• Preparing and managing outreach contact lists and tracking overall product and infrastructure distribution
• Responsible for boxing and facilitating sending product via Fed Ex, messengers & personal deliveries.
• Updating weekly events calendars and outreach databases
• Attending and contributing to departmental and company staff meetings as well as any other company required events, conferences, brainstorming meetings, etc.
• Researching and identifying new events, opinion leaders and industry areas of opportunity
• Coordinating and overseeing the internship program
• General office assistance with answering phones, covering desks and other office related duties
• Utilizing the company vehicle to facilitate deliveries and pick-ups as scheduled
• Following basic office policies and procedures as outlined by HR and found in the employee handbook
